
Replacing the batteries in your TFA 2734937 Dostmann BUDDY Wireless Digital Thermometer is straightforward. Here's how to do it correctly:
Base Station (Receiver): Locate the compartment on the base station. Open it and insert two new AA 1.5V batteries, paying close attention to the correct polarity (+ and -) markings inside the compartment. Once the batteries are correctly placed, close the compartment.
Transmitter: Similarly, find the battery compartment on the transmitter unit. Open this compartment and insert two new AA 1.5V batteries, ensuring the correct polarity. Close the compartment securely.
Battery Replacement Reminder: The digital display of your TFA Dostmann BUDDY Thermometer will show a specific battery symbol when the batteries in either the base station or the transmitter need replacement. It's important to replace the batteries promptly once this symbol appears to ensure continuous and accurate readings.
Reconnection after Battery Change: After replacing the batteries in either the base station or the transmitter, you may need to re-establish the connection between the two units. Restarting both the base station and transmitter is usually sufficient to restore the connection. Alternatively, you can initiate a manual transmitter search, as described in the original manual, to ensure they pair up again for reliable wireless temperature monitoring.
